......hooked it all up. But when I went to install the closed system heat exchanger I was preplexed. It is a forward mounted unit and my engine hatch will not sit flush. So here is what I wanna do. Has anyone installed a T-valve in-line of the raw water pipe? Its designed to flush the engine with in the water with the raw water seacock in the closed postion, and a garden hose connected to the threaded valve. Any opinions on this opition?
